Striped African Glass Catfish is a fascinating aquarium fish that stands out with its vibrant colors. It belongs to the family Schilbeidae and is native to the Africa.

This species has a care level of Moderate and requires a minimum tank size of 95 Litres (25 US G.). It typically reaches a size of 10.2-12.7cm (4-5 ").

Preferred water parameters include a specific gravity (sg) of Freshwater, pH ranging from 6.4 - 7.4, and a temperature between 23 -26 °C (73.4-78.8°F). Additionally, maintaining water hardness within the range of 4-12 °d is essential.

For stocking, the recommended ratio is 1:1 M:F. The Striped African Glass Catfish is widely available and has a diverse diet that includes OmnivorePellet FoodsFlake FoodsLive Foods.
